Имя: Пароль:
1C
1С v8
Вызов формы из процедуры на сервере
0 colci1981
 
22.07.14
12:12
Здравствуйте, с управляемыми формами не давно работаю, есть технический вопрос. Как реализовать возможность из процедуры на сервере при обработке в цикле каких-то данных дать возможность пользователю интерактивно ввести при помощи кокой-то вызываемой формы данные и вернуться обратно в тоже место и продолжить обработку? Из из изученного материала выходит что вызывать форму из процедуры нельзя , но как тогда поступить?
1 ДенисЧ
 
22.07.14
12:14
Никак.
2 ДенисЧ
 
22.07.14
12:14
Менять алгоритм
3 colci1981
 
22.07.14
12:15
как тогда решаются аналогичные задачи?
4 Maxus43
 
22.07.14
12:16
ты это и на обычном приложении не мог сделать, не только на УФ
5 Wobland
 
22.07.14
12:17
(3) с клиента вызвать серверную функцию, определиться с вопросом, вызвать серверную процедуру дальше
6 Maxus43
 
22.07.14
12:17
(3) сначала всё вводи, потом обрабатывай.
Или типа
&НаКлиенте

ПроцедураСервераСделатьАдин()
//вводим значения которые нужны для следующего шага
ПроцедураСервераСделатьДва()
7 Wobland
 
22.07.14
12:17
(5) уже вторую серверную процедуру
8 colci1981
 
22.07.14
12:17
что значит не могу в обычном приложении я что не могу в середине процедуры вызвать модально форму? это же просто.
9 ДенисЧ
 
22.07.14
12:18
(8) В серверном модуле? Нюню
10 Адский плющ
 
22.07.14
12:18
Надо просто не писать через ж*пу и тогда такие вопросы не появятся.
11 Maxus43
 
22.07.14
12:18
(8) на сервере не мог
12 Wobland
 
22.07.14
12:18
(8) можешь. лично видал в предупреждение в обработке проведения. групповой
13 ДенисЧ
 
22.07.14
12:19
(12) Той, что НаКлиенте работает?
Это плохая, никуда не годная обработка
14 Wobland
 
22.07.14
12:20
(13) той, что даже не знала тогда про УФ
15 Maxus43
 
22.07.14
12:21
(14) она на клиенте, групповая обработка.
16 Defender aka LINN
 
22.07.14
12:24
(12) Кэп изо всех сил символизирует, что "серверных обработок" не бывает.
17 colci1981
 
22.07.14
12:24
Пользователь не может в начале вводить данные он должен принять решение в процессе работы процедуры какие данные выбрать.
18 Wobland
 
22.07.14
12:24
(15) ага. но из середины процедуры вызывалось модальное окно ;)
19 Wobland
 
22.07.14
12:24
(17) не в процессе работы процедуры, а после отработки процедуры номер раз
20 Лефмихалыч
 
22.07.14
12:27
(0)>но как тогда поступить
отказаться вот от этой идеи "из процедуры на сервере при обработке в цикле каких-то данных дать возможность пользователю интерактивно ввести"
насовсем
21 colci1981
 
22.07.14
12:27
(19) Ок. Я понял вашу мысль, т.е. я верну на клиент набор не обработанных данных, дам возможность пользователю по ним принять решение, Спасибо тоже вариант!
Выдавать глобальные идеи — это удовольствие; искать сволочные маленькие ошибки — вот настоящая работа. Фредерик Брукс-младший